Stoker James Loveless
1916 relationship not given of Thomas WarrenJames Loveless was the son of William Loveless and Mary Morland, and brother to Lily, William, and Lena, & half brother to Stephen. He was born 7th August 1895. His ancestry includes brothers George and James Loveless and James Hammett (Tolpuddle Martyrs).
